Start with the question, not the procedure
The best first step is not choosing a procedure but examining the question behind it. A thoughtful surgeon will spend the opening minutes of a consultation understanding what you actually notice in the mirror and why now — because the right answer is sometimes a smaller intervention than you imagined, and occasionally none at all. Be wary of any practice that reaches for the operating room before it has understood the concern.
Aesthetic surgery is elective, which means the timing and the terms are entirely yours. That freedom is a gift: it lets you take the decision slowly, gather more than one opinion, and proceed only when the plan is genuinely your own rather than one you were talked into.
